Handover — from T. Brask to L. Femmering, Kordale Systems. The hiring freeze in the Client Integrations division remains in force through at least next quarter. Open requisitions were withdrawn in April; backfills require sign-off from the executive group. Branch managers have been told to manage workloads through reallocation, not contractors. Morale is holding but watch the Eastport branch closely. Context for the freeze and what comes next is set out in the confidential note that follows.

internal memo for tagef-hadup: Gross margin on Ulaath came in at 15 percent against a plan of 5 percent. Only 7 of the 120 pilot accounts renewed Ulaath, so a churn review is set for October 15.

### Step 4: Migrate audit-log viewer data

Applies to Ledgerscope v3 → v4. Stop the viewer service first; writes during migration will corrupt the index. Run `ledgerscope migrate --phase=audit` from the ops box. Expect ~20 min for a week of logs. If it stalls past 45 min, kill it and restore from the pre-step snapshot — do not retry in place. Page the Nightowl rotation if restore fails. The migration tool reads its target database from the connection string below.

replica DSN, fawif-kajep: cockroachdb://casok_svc:d7jqxZmWgrSSsG@db-6a76.nelvrotech.test:5432/sorius

# Service Accounts: String Extraction

The `extract-i18n` script pulls translatable strings from all Bramblewick repos and pushes them to the Glossa service. It runs under the `i18n-extractor` service account. Do not run it under your personal account; Glossa rate-limits individual users aggressively. The account has write access to the staging catalog only. Set the token in your shell before invoking the script. The current staging token is below.

API key for kahap-kafog: zpat15_6qzxZ7YR8aDwjmp

Meeting notes — transport briefing, 14 May

Discussed the crate of survey instruments bound for the Pellham ridge site. Theodolites calibrated Tuesday; crate sealed and weatherproofed. Coordinator to schedule a morning run to avoid the gravel road after rain. Driver carries the calibration certificates, not the site office. Hand-over instruction for the courier follows below.

handover note for yawig-tagug: the ralael eliion courier leaves the ulaax frair olidor ledger at gate 3456 under passcode 367212